Objective To study the high altitude Tibetan and Han normal adult cardiac structure and function in 3TMRI technology; Explore native Tibetan high altitude normal adult and immigrant Han normal adult cardiac structure and function whether the differences. Methods The high-altitude Tibetan healthy adults 30 cases and 30 cases of Han healthy volunteers were collected and analysed,who previous mood, lung disease and other diseases, regular routine, electrocardiogram, cardiac B ultrasound and chest X-ray is no abnormalities. Use the Philips Achieva 3.0TX-Series superconducting MRI scanner, we operated conventional cardiac MRI scanning,the original images was transmitted to the post-processing workstation.(Philips Extendsd MR WorkSpace 2.6.3.2).after the use of software by two physicians subjects of image processing, the measured subjects about length, width, and septal wall thickness room atrium and ventricle, aorta and main pulmonary artery diameter was measured; recognition software and human intervention through a combination of measured subjects left and right ventricle of the heart function(EF values, SV, SI, CO, CI, EDV, ESV, MM) and other parameters were observed there is no difference. Results All volunteers caught complete routine cardiac MRI examination and obtain an image with diagnostic value; Tibetan normal healthy adult heart atrioventricular main parameters: left atrial anteroposterior diameter: 35.42±7.06 mm, right atrial diameter of about: 45.07 ± 5.80 mm left ventricular diastolic end systolic diameter: 44.38±4.91 mm, right ventricular end diastolic diameter: 39.75±4.17 mm, left ventricular end-diastolic volume(EDV): 75.6±19.54 ml, left ventricular end-systolic volume(EDS): 33.5±11.43 ml, left, right ventricular ejection fraction(EF): 64.36±5.90%, 39.36±5.04%; Han normal healthy adult heart atrioventricular main parameters: left atrial anteroposterior diameter: 33.24±7.55 mm, right atrial diameter of about: 45.76±7.09 mm, left Room diastolic diameter: 43.66±5.51 mm, right ventricular end diastolic diameter: 38.74±4.88 mm, left ventricular end-diastolic volume(EDV): 73.6±13.35 ml, left ventricular end-systolic volume(EDS): 32.64±9.81 ml, left, right ventricular ejection fraction(EF): 70.28±6.19%, 46.97±5.00%. Tibetan crowd right ventricular size, right ventricular ejection fraction, right ventricular output, left ventricular ejection fraction, left ventricular cardiac index, left ventricular end-systolic diameter, interventricular septum and left ventricular wall thickness and Han population difference statistically(p <0.05), more than the index was not statistically significant.Conclusion Research on this study 3.0TMRI plateau area(Hyperion> 3000m) for different racial normal cardiac MRI proved relevant parameters are different left and right ejection fraction, pulmonary artery and left ventricular mass, septal thickness between the Tibetan and Han adults.
